Total Student Population Comparison

The total student population of selected colleges is 69,410 with 40,747 female students and 28,663 male students. This enrollment statistics is based on the latest data from IPEDS, U.S. Department of Education for academic year 2022-2023. The following table compares the student population for both undergraduate and graduate schools between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Front Range Community College has the most enrolled students of 19,449, while Pueblo Community College has the least number of students of 6,481 for both in graduate and undergraduate programs.

Undergraduate Student Population

The total undergraduate population of selected colleges is 63,626 with 36,810 female students and 26,816 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 undergradu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Front Range Community College has the most enrolled undergraduate students of 19,449, while Colorado State University Global has the least number of undergraduate students of 6,433.

Graduate Student Population

The total graduate population of selected colleges is 5,784 with 3,937 female students and 1,847 male students. The following table compares 2022-2023 graduate enrollment between selected colleges.
Among the selected colleges, Colorado State University Global has the most enrolled graduate students of 3,132, while University of Northern Colorado has the least number of graduate students of 2,652.

Distance Learning (Online Class) Enrollment

The following table compares 2022-2023 distance learning enrollment for both undergraduate and graduate programs between selected colleges. In undergraduate programs, out of total 63,626 students, 17,564 students (27.61%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 10,437 students (16.40%) have learned from at least one online course. For graduate schools, out of total 5,784 students, 4,339 students (75.02%) have taken courses only through distance learning and 497 students (8.59%) have learned from at least one online course.
